Top 5 Automation Tools for Mobile App Testing in 2023
Discover the top 5 automation tools for mobile app testing in 2023, including Appium, TestComplete, Kobiton, Espresso, and Perfecto, plus how Zof AI revolutionizes testing.
Top 5 Automation Tools for Mobile App Testing in 2023
Mobile app testing is critical for delivering high-quality apps that function seamlessly. With the growing demand for mobile apps, manual testing is no longer sufficient due to its time-consuming nature and error-prone processes. Automation tools have emerged as the solution to streamline testing and enhance efficiency.
In this blog, we’ll dive into the top 5 automation tools for mobile app testing in 2023, including innovative solutions like Zof AI, which are transforming the future of app testing.
Why Automation is a Must for Mobile App Testing
Automating mobile app testing is vital to ensuring apps deliver flawless user experiences. With the variety of devices, platforms (iOS/Android), and software updates, manual testing falls short. Here’s why automation is the future:
- Speed and Efficiency: Saves time on repetitive tests.
- Reusability: Test scripts can be reused across app versions.
- Scalability: Handle multiple tests without extra manpower.
- Cost-effectiveness: Reduces testing costs over time.
- Accuracy: Eliminates risks of human errors.
As apps become more complex, choosing the right automation tool becomes the key to success.
What to Look For in a Mobile App Testing Tool
To select the best automation tool, keep the following criteria in mind:
- Platform Compatibility: Support for iOS, Android, and hybrid apps.
- User-Friendliness: Simple UI suitable for technical and non-technical users.
- Integration: Works seamlessly with CI/CD pipelines and bug tracking tools.
- Flexibility: Codeless or scripting options based on team skills.
- Community Support: Strong developer community and documentation.
Let’s explore the top tools for 2023 that meet these criteria.
Tool #1: Appium
Why Appium?
Appium is a widely used, open-source platform for testing native, hybrid, and mobile web apps.
- Features:
- Cross-platform testing (iOS & Android)
- Open-source and free
- Multi-language support (Java, Python, JS, etc.)
- No app modifications required
- Backed by a strong community
Appium simplifies cross-device testing, enabling faster, more reliable releases.
Tool #2: TestComplete
Why TestComplete?
TestComplete is a versatile automation tool that offers both script-based and codeless testing options.
- Features:
- Codeless automation for non-developers
- Full iOS & Android support
- AI-powered UI element recognition
- Integrates with CI/CD tools
- Parallel multi-device testing
It’s perfect for teams that need scalability and ease of use.
Tool #3: Kobiton
Why Kobiton?
Kobiton is a cloud-based platform that focuses on real-device testing.
- Features:
- Test on actual devices (not emulators)
- Scriptless automation options
- Visual logs for debugging
- Continuous testing with CI/CD integrations
- Performance monitoring capabilities
For accurate, real-world testing, Kobiton is unparalleled.
Tool #4: Espresso
Why Espresso?
Espresso, developed by Google, specializes in testing Android applications with deep Android Studio integration.
- Features:
- Fast, native Android app testing
- Minimal setup and concise scripts
- Seamless integration with Android Studio
- Reliable UI testing capabilities
Espresso is the go-to choice for Android developers.
Tool #5: Perfecto
Why Perfecto?
Perfecto is an enterprise-grade cloud testing tool ideal for large-scale projects needing in-depth testing.
- Features:
- Cross-platform and cross-browser testing
- Real device cloud access
- AI-powered insights for failures
- Supports both codeless and scripted automation
- Highly scalable parallel testing
Perfecto ensures reliability and scalability, making it an essential tool for enterprises.
Unlock the Power of Zof AI
While traditional tools excel at automation, AI-powered platforms like Zof AI are revolutionizing the industry. Zof AI offers:
- AI Test Generation: Build test cases automatically.
- Self-Healing Scripts: Adapt to app updates without manual intervention.
- Predictive Testing: Pinpoint potential failures in advance.
- Real-Time Metrics: Gain actionable insights.
- CI/CD Integration: Combines effortlessly with existing workflows.
Incorporating Zof AI enhances traditional automation, saving time and resources.
Conclusion
To stay competitive in 2023, teams must adopt a combination of traditional testing tools and AI-driven solutions. Tools like Appium, TestComplete, Kobiton, Espresso, and Perfecto deliver robust testing features, while Zof AI pushes automation capabilities even further.
By embracing these advanced technologies, your team can deliver exceptional mobile apps faster, improving customer satisfaction and reducing time-to-market. Make this year the turning point for your mobile app testing strategy!